  <dc:title>Paper, a Discourse upon the Surface of the Earth, as Delineated in a Specimen of a Philosophico-Geographicall Chart of East Kent by Christopher Packe to Cromwell Mortimer, dated at Canterbury</dc:title>
  <dc:description>Account of the topography of east Kent
Engraving of the map is attached with the title 'A specimen of a Philosophico-Chorographicall chart of East Kent' 
Canterbury is the centre-point of the map
Scale of six miles</dc:description>
  <dc:date>15 November 1736</dc:date>
